متن کاملAn Efficient Metric Combinatorial Algorithm for Fitting Additive Trees.
A new combinatorial algorithm for fitting additive trees to proximity data is described. This algorithm, termed the "generalized triples" or GT method, proceeds by examining all triples of objects x,y,u in relation to the remaining set of objects to be clustered.
